Ad. Deshpande et al., EVOLUTIONARY AND POLYMORPHIC ORGANIZATION OF THE KNOTTED1 HOMEOBOX INCEREALS, Theoretical and Applied Genetics, 97(1-2), 1998, pp. 135-140
Homeobox genes are the master control genes harbouring the homeobox wh
ich is crucial for developmental associated functions. One homeobox ge
ne, knotted1, which has a role in leaf development, is conserved in pl
ants and might have arisen from a single ancestral gene. Using PCR, we
identified multiple kn1 homeoboxes in diverse cereals and showed a ce
real/species-specific organization correlating them to evolutionary ch
anges. We postulate the insertion of a large intron preceded by duplic
ation of the kn1 homeobox in the lineage leading to rice.
